离子束在反应靶上碳沉积的实验研究

摘    要:碳沉积效应普遍存在于核物理实验中,对低能核反应实验有很大影响。本工作在反应靶前后加不同电压,利用~(12)C束流持续轰击~(13)C靶,研究了~(12) C有效厚度的变化。测量结果表明,碳沉积量与束流轰击时间呈正比。本文分析了碳沉积的成因,研究了降低碳沉积效应的有效实验方法,可为相关实验提供参考。

Experimental Study of Carbon Buildup on Target under Beam Injection

Abstract:The carbon buildup is a common effect in nuclear physics experiments,and it can affect the results of the low energy reaction experiments.In this work,the 13C targets were impinged by 12C beam with and without several kinds of electric fields.The results show that the amount of the carbon buildup in proportion to the irradiation time is observed.The cause of the carbon buildup and effective decreasing method in experiment were derived based on the analysis of experimental results.The results in this paper provide reference for correlative experiment.
